Welcome to the Dwarf Fortress Wiki. This is a collection of user-submitted guides, information and advice for "Dwarf Fortress" . Dwarf Fortress is a game for Windows, Linux and Mac, developed by Bay 12 Games featuring two modes of play, as well as distinct, randomly-generated worlds (complete with terrain, wildlife and legends), gruesome combat mechanics and ubiquitous alcohol dependency. From Dwarf Fortress Wiki Bentgirder is a Dwarf Fortress package for beginners. With it, you skip generating a world , finding an embark point , and preparing an expedition . Just unzip the Bentgirder package to the same directory as Dwarf Fortress, and play along with this tutorial. You can get Bentgirder here: Download If you're using a graphical tile set, you will need to copy over the modified raw files.
